Former NBA Player Chris Duhon Suspended From His Coaching Gig Because of a DUI Arrest

Chris Duhon was suspended from his basketball-coaching gig at Marshall University after getting arrested for a DUI, ESPN reports. Duhon was arrested early Monday morning and charged with one count of aggravated DUI. He played for nine seasons in the NBA on banner teams like the Los Angeles Lakers and New York Knicks. He is now an assistant men's basketball coach at the West Virginia school.ย 

The university did not say how long his suspension would last. Marshall released a statement stating that Duhon's arrest violated the sports department's "rules and policies," ESPN explains.ย
